About CSCL Long Beach
CSCL Long Beach was built by Samsung Heavy Industries of Korea and was delivered to Seaspan Ship Management on July 5, 2007, approximately eight weeks ahead of its contractual delivery date. The CSCL Long Beach is chartered to China Shipping Container Lines.

- What kind of ship is CSCL Long Beach?
- CSCL Long Beach is a container ship, built in 2007 by Samsung Heavy Industries. The vessel is 336.7 m long and has a gross tonnage of 108,069.
